How To Fix /SCWM/RF_EN155 - Quantity &1 cannot be divided into partial quantities


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SCWM/RF_EN -

  • Message number: 155

  • Message text: Quantity &1 cannot be divided into partial quantities

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SCWM/RF_EN155 - Quantity &1 cannot be divided into partial quantities ?

    The SAP error message /SCWM/RF_EN155 Quantity &1 cannot be divided into partial quantities typically occurs in the context of warehouse management, particularly when dealing with radio frequency (RF) transactions in SAP Extended Warehouse Management (EWM). This error indicates that the system is unable to split the specified quantity into smaller, manageable parts for processing.

    Cause:

    1. Quantity Constraints: The quantity specified in the transaction may not be divisible based on the defined handling unit (HU) or packaging specifications. For example, if you are trying to pick or put away a quantity that is not a multiple of the unit of measure defined for the item.

    2. Configuration Issues: There may be configuration settings in the system that prevent the division of quantities, such as settings related to handling units, packaging, or item master data.

    3. Stock Type Restrictions: The stock type (e.g., unrestricted, quality inspection, blocked) may have restrictions that prevent partial quantities from being processed.

    4. Item Master Data: The item may have specific settings that restrict it from being split into partial quantities, such as being defined as a non-divisible item.

    Solution:

    1. Check Quantity: Verify the quantity you are trying to process. Ensure that it is a valid quantity that can be divided based on the unit of measure and handling unit specifications.

    2. Review Handling Units: If you are working with handling units, check the configuration of the handling units to ensure they allow for partial quantities. You may need to adjust the handling unit settings.

    3. Adjust Configuration: If the issue is related to configuration, you may need to review and adjust the settings in the SAP EWM configuration. This could involve checking the packaging specifications or item master data.

    4. Use Full Quantities: If partial quantities are not allowed, consider processing the full quantity instead of attempting to split it.

    5.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for specific guidance on handling this error in your version of SAP EWM.

    6. Contact Support: If the issue persists and you cannot identify the cause,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ting with an SAP expert for further assistance.
